The successful candidate will be closely involved in the development of high volume and low cost test strategies and implementing the resulting platforms in a contract manufacturing (CM) environment. This person will also actively participate in the maintenance and support of the testing and repair processes of Broadband Fixed Wireless equipment within such an environment. The Test Engineer will perform assigned duties associated with ensuring that the product line is consistently being be tested for performance conformity and that non-conformity issues of any element within this validation process are isolated and addressed.
Job Requirements:
This role includes the following – other duties may be assigned as the need arises.
Work very closely with the design teams to determine the test requirements.
Be responsible for DFT and as such will draw up test plans to be incorporated into the product design that will facilitate high volume testing.
Develop and transfer the resulting test platform to the production line.
Design and fabricate (where necessary) test equipment (jigs) that are needed for testing the product also providing support documentation such as diagrams and schematics.
Perform system and board level testing of Digital/RF products.
Diagnose and repair failed Digital/RF products. Identify the root cause of these failures and bring them to the attention of the appropriate departments.
Maintain test setups.
Participate in the training of production technicians on the testing procedure, troubleshooting and repairing of the production failures.
Identify and initiate the purchasing of testing tools that are needed in the test process on the manufacturing floor.
Work closely with external and internal parties who are involved with the manufacturing of the product to ensure the highest possible quality of the finished goods.
